Zhou Yongkang arrested, expelled from CPC

Zhou Yongkang, a former SENIOR official of China has been arrested and expelled from the Communist Party, and will be formally investigated for corruption by the country´s top prosecuting body.

Corruption must be punished, discipline must be strictly upheld: People´s Daily

The decisions to expel Zhou Yongkang from the Communist Party of China (CPC) as well as investigate and arrest him demonstrated that the CPC Central Committee, with Comrade Xi Jinping as the general secretary, has resolved to uphold the Party´s unity and punish corruption, said a commentary to be carried by Saturday´s People´s Daily.

France: Russia may never get warships

French Defense Minister Jean-Yves Le Drian has said that Russia may never get the two warships it ordered from France in 2011 because of its actions in Ukraine.

Shenzhen HK stock connect raised to agenda

South China´s Shenzhen Qianhai district has released a plan to deepen its financial cooperation with neighboring Hong Kong. The plan announced Thursday includes a stock connection program between Shenzhen and Hong Kong.

Obama nominates Ashton Carter as new defense secretary

U.S. President Barack Obama on Friday nominated former Deputy Defense Secretary Ashton Carter to lead the Pentagon, saying he "is rightly regarded as one of our nation´s foremost national security leaders."
